PREREQUISITE COURSES (8 Units)
Answer
2 Required Courses
- CJUS 101. Introduction to the Criminal Justice System (4 units) A descriptive overview of the adult and juvenile justice system, from the commission of crimes and offenses through sentencing and appeal procedures. Criminal justice standards and goals and the relationship of the social and behavioral sciences to criminal justice will be emphasized. Prerequisite: Declared major or minor in criminal justice or social work.
- CJUS 102. Criminal Law (4 units) Historical development of criminal law and its contemporary application. Focus on the interrelationship between criminal law and the criminal justice system.
